In this tutorial, Michele discusses the concept of indemnification, which often arises in contracts, settlements, or business separations. Indemnification refers to the act of protecting someone by assuming responsibility for claims made against them related to a specific circumstance or product. Essentially, to indemnify someone means to "cover their back" by agreeing to take care of them should any issues arise. It's important to clearly define what the indemnification covers, particularly in scenarios where something may go wrong. Understanding this term is crucial for navigating agreements and legal documents effectively.

An indemnification clause should clearly define the following elements: who are the indemnifying party and the indemnified party, what are the covered claims or losses, what are the obligations and duties of each party, and what are the exclusions or limitations of the indemnity.
